Measuring 30'6" LOA with an 8'6" beam and a shallow 2' draft, the R 27 is purpose-built for coastal cruising, island hopping, and gunkholing in skinny water that keeps bigger boats at bay. Power comes from a fuel-efficient 200 hp Volvo Penta D3 diesel with just 594 hours on the clock — low hours for the year, and a strong sign of a boat that's been used and maintained, not neglected. Bow and stern thrusters with remote control make close-quarters docking and single-handed maneuvers easy for cruising couples or shorthanded crews.
Below decks, Silly Tug sleeps up to four across two cabins with double berths fore and aft, plus a single berth, all serviced by one head with an electric marine toilet and Y-valve. The galley is fully equipped for extended trips away from the dock, with a propane stove and oven, microwave, refrigerator, galley table, and fresh water pump, while a Webasto diesel heater keeps the cabin comfortable through cool Atlantic mornings and shoulder-season cruising.
She's outfitted with a full Garmin electronics package — radar, chartplotter, depth sounder, VHF with DSC, autopilot, and AIS — plus a Fusion stereo system, electric windlass, and four onboard batteries dedicated to house, engine, thruster, and windlass systems. A 10' tender with 2.5 hp Yamaha outboard and a 2017 9,000 lb dual-axle trailer are included, giving the next owner true trailerable freedom to explore new cruising grounds across the Maritimes and beyond.
With a 100-gallon fuel tank, 40-gallon fresh water tank, and 30-gallon holding tank, Silly Tug is set up for real cruising range, not just weekend outings.
